How Perpetual KYC Works

Perpetual KYC utilizes a combination of technologies, including artificial intelligence (AI), machine learning (ML), and automated data verification, to monitor customer identities continuously. It collects data from various sources, such as social media, transaction records, and third-party databases, to build a comprehensive view of each customer.

Potential Drawbacks

  • Data Privacy Concerns:

    Perpetual KYC can raise concerns about data privacy and the potential for identity theft.

  • Cost of Implementation:

    Implementing and maintaining perpetual KYC systems can be costly, especially for smaller businesses.

  • False Positives:

    Risk assessment algorithms can generate false positives, leading to unnecessary customer verification and inconvenience.
